About My Family
Ranch horses, crossbred cows, Catahoula working cowdogs and a few dayworking cowboys and cowgirls, all provide many subjects for sculptures.
I love my life and am thankful for it everyday. If a small part of that makes you smile...
then it's art, and for that I thank you!
Raising Catahoulas, (working cowdogs), gives a deep appreciation for a dog that will stand still long enough to be sculpted!
The birddog here was sculpted from a photograph. "Shine" was a champion who's been gone for many years, but this image in bronze will not fade.
